I do not have any experience with the Boss gt-1b, but I have been trying to replicate the Bass tones from worship teams of popular churches.

One sound you should try to get is a synth bass, many of the more upbeat youth worship songs have been starting to use a synth bass like 'Falling Into You', 'Let Go', and 'Best Friends' from Hillsong Young and Free. You can get a pretty good Synth Bass tone by running an Octave down into a Fuzz and then sometimes I personally like to put a Low Pass filter after that, especially if the Synth Bass part is not supposed to be very prominent. People also like putting some modulation after that, especially chorus.

Other then that you generally don't need too much on bass, a compressor and overdrive would most likely be enough for most worship songs. You might get some use out of a fuzz or distortion effect for songs like 'Phenomena' and 'Might Get Loud'.

Sorry this isn't specifically focused on the Boss GT-1B, but if you're able to make your own patches you should be able to use these concepts to make some for playing worship songs.

It probably does have more impurities, but that does not mean that Fiji is worse then tap water. They probably measured impurities using TDS(Total Disolved Solids) in PPM(Parts Per Million). TDS includes minerals like magnesium, calcium, and sodium which give water different tastes, but they increase the TDS making the water more "impure".
